Daniel Cordey wrote:

> 
>>J'ai pas essay�, mais la propri�t� "text-align" devrait effectivement �tre
>>h�rit�e. Pour les attributs, je ne vois exactement ce que tu veux dire
>>(JavaScript ?).
> 
> Si tel �tait le cas, une d�finition "text-align" pour un "td" devrait �tre 
> h�rit� par le "input" contenu... Or, �a ne marche pas. 

Effectivement, ce n'est pas normal, des recherches s'imposent...

<http://bugzilla.mozilla.org/show_bug.cgi?id=56253>
[FIX]<input> contents inherit text-indent

Bon, si le bug est ouvert depuis bient�t 2 ans c'est parce
que l'application de CSS est (comme d'habitude) sujet �
interpr�tation pour le contenu des �l�ments de formulaire.

D'apr�s mes tests avec Mozilla 1.0, aucune propri�t� (color,
font-size, font-family...) n'est h�rit�e. C'est donc plus
g�n�ral que le bug 56253. En fait le choix fait par les
d�veloppeurs de Mozilla semble motiv� dans
<http://bugzilla.mozilla.org/show_bug.cgi?id=157655#c4> :
It would not; form controls are very much outside the CSS2 spec.
Their internal rendering is _definitely_ outside it -- they are
simploy replaced inlines with opaque insides as far as CSS is
concerned.  Confirming that the issue _does_ exist.

Autrement dit, le contenu des �l�ments de formulaire ne serait
en rien affect� par les styles (pas d'h�ritage). Mais une
fonctionnalit� "extra" semble permettre de leur donner un style
directement.

Je ne suis pas s�r que se soit le meilleur choix, mais �a a
l'air d'�tre impl�ment� de mani�re coh�rente. Le bug 56253
reste cependant dans le tr�s int�ressant bug
<http://bugzilla.mozilla.org/show_bug.cgi?id=7954> des
[META] outstanding issues for full HTML 4.01 support

Voil�, pour conclure je suis d�sol� d'avoir donn� une solution
pas clairement standard avec le style="text-align: right".
C'est tr�s mal, j'aurais d� mieux v�rifier. :(
Enfin, �a marche quand m�me comme ils disent. :)


Marc Mongenet

--
http://www-internal.alphanet.ch/linux-leman/ avant de poser
une question. Ouais, pour se d�sabonner aussi.

Répondre à